21xrx.com
2024-09-17 03:39:12 Tuesday
登录
文章检索 我的文章 写文章
MySQL大数据查询解析 让你轻松读懂MySQL解决方案
2023-06-09 20:52:23 深夜i     --     --
MySQL 大数据 查询

Mysql大数据查询解析,让你轻松读懂MySQL解决方案

MySQL是目前最流行的开源关系型数据库管理系统,具有功能强大、性能卓越和易于使用的特点。MySQL的数据量可以随着业务的发展不断扩大,但也会随着数据量的增加而出现许多问题。其中,大数据查询是一项很重要的任务。

MySQL的大数据查询需要考虑以下几个方面:

1. 数据分布

大量的数据需要在多个服务器上分开存储,并且查询时要能够有效地分发查询任务。

2. 查询优化

针对特定的查询,需要对表结构和查询语句进行优化,以达到更快的查询速度。

3. 数据备份和恢复

随着数据不断增加,需要定期备份和恢复数据以避免数据丢失。

在处理大数据查询时,MySQL可以使用的解决方案有:

1. 数据分区

通过将数据划分为更小的分区,可以提高查询效率并减少数据冲突。

2. 数据缓存

将频繁访问的数据缓存到内存中,可以提高查询速度。

3. 索引优化

选用正确的类型和位置的索引,可以加速查询速度,并减少内存使用。

总的来说,MySQL的大数据查询需要考虑多个因素,需要根据实际情况评估和优化查询方案。

最后,要注意备份和恢复策略,以确保数据的完整性和安全性。

总结:在MySQL大数据查询中,要考虑数据分布、查询优化和数据备份和恢复。可以采用数据分区、数据缓存和索引优化等解决方案,需要对实际情况进行评估和优化,以确保查询效率和数据安全。

  
  

评论区

{{item['qq_nickname']}}
()
回复
回复